What Causes This Problem
- Leaking roofs allow water to soak insulation over time.
- Plumbing failures lead to moisture penetrating building cavities.
- Flooding can saturate insulation materials rapidly and extensively.
- High humidity combined with poor ventilation causes insulation to retain moisture.
- Ice dams can cause water to back up and penetrate insulation layers.

Our Work Process
- Inspect and identify the full extent of the wet insulation affected areas.
- Carefully remove all water-damaged insulation using industry-approved methods.
- Employ drying techniques to prepare the space for new insulation installation.
- Monitor moisture levels to confirm that the area is thoroughly dried and safe.
- Conduct final quality checks and provide advice to prevent future moisture issues.

Why Are Structural Drying Services Important For Wet Insulation Removal?
Structural drying is vital because wet insulation removal alone does not address hidden moisture in framing or sheathing. Proper drying prevents mold and structural damage, so we often combine this service with wet insulation removal to ensure complete restoration in Germantown. How Soon Can Wet Insulation Be Removed After Water Damage?
Wet insulation should be removed as soon as possible after water intrusion to reduce mold risk and further damage. Delaying increases the complexity and cost of restoration.
What Types Of Insulation Do You Remove And Replace?
We handle removal and replacement of fiberglass, cellulose, spray foam, and other common insulation types affected by water damage with care and compliance to safety standards.
Is Wet Insulation Removal Covered By Insurance?
Many homeowner insurance policies cover wet insulation removal if caused by sudden water damage incidents. We advise documenting damage thoroughly to support your claim.
How Do You Prevent Mold During And After Removal?
We use advanced drying techniques, antimicrobial treatments, and rapid removal protocols to minimize mold growth risks during wet insulation removal.
